SMSC DS – LAN91C110 REV. B Page 1 Rev. 09/05/02 LAN91C110 REV. B PRELIMINARY FEAST Fast Ethernet Controller for PCMCIA and Generic 16-Bit Applications FEATURES null Dual Speed CSMA/CD Engine (10 Mbps and 100 Mbps) null Compliant with IEEE 802.3 100BASE-T Specification null Supports 100BASE-TX, 100BASE-T4 null 16 Bit Wide Data Path (into Packet Buffer Memory) null Generic 16-bit System Level Interface Easily Adaptable to ISA, PCMCIA (16-bit CardBus), and Various CPU System Interfaces null Support for 16 and 8 Bit CPU Accesses null Asynchronous Bus Interface null 128 Kbyte External Memory null Built-in Transparent Arbitration for Slave Sequential Access Architecture null Early TX, Early RX Functions null Flat MMU Architecture with Symmetric Transmit and Receive Structures and Queues null IEEE-802.3 MII (Media Independent Interface) Compliant MAC-PHY Interface Running at Nibble Rate null MII Management Serial Interface null IEEE-802.3u Full Duplex Capability null 144 Pin TQFP Package (1.0 Millimeter Height) GENERAL DESCRIPTION The LAN91C110 is designed to facilitate the implementation of second generation Fast Ethernet PC Card adapters and other non-PCI connectivity products. The LAN91C110 is a digital device that implements the Media Access Control (MAC) portion of the CSMA/CD protocol at 10 and 100 Mbps, and couples it with a lean and fast data and control path system architecture to ensure that the CPU to packet RAM data movement does not cause a bottleneck at 100 Mbps. The LAN91C110 implements a generic 16-bit host interface which is adaptable to a wide range of system buses and CPUs. This makes the LAN91C110 ideal for 10/100 Fast Ethernet implementations in systems based on system buses other than PCI. Total memory size is 128 Kbytes, equivalent to a total chip storage (transmit plus receive) of 64 outstanding packets. The LAN91C110 is software compatible with the LAN9000 family of products in the default mode and can use existing LAN9000 drivers (ODI, IPX, and NDIS) with minor modifications in 16 and 32 bit Intel X86 based environments. Memory management is handled using a unique patented MMU (Memory Management Unit) architecture and an internal 32-bit wide data path. This I/O mapped architecture can sustain back-to-back frame transmission and reception for superior data throughput and optimal performance. It also dynamically allocates buffer memory in an efficient buffer utilization scheme, reducing software tasks and relieving the host CPU from performing these housekeeping functions. The total memory size is 128 Kbytes (external), equivalent to a total chip storage (transmit and receive) of 64 outstanding packets. FEAST provides a flexible slave interface for easy connectivity with industry-standard buses. The host interface is “ISA-like” and is easily adapted to a wide range of system and CPU buses such as ISA, PCMCIA, etc. An IEEE-802.3 compliant Media Independent Interface (MII) provided on the network side of the LAN91C110. The MII interface allows the use of a wide range of MII compliant Physical Layer (PHY) devices to be used with the LAN91C110. The LAN91C110 also provides an interface to the two-line MII serial management protocol.
